VMSD Looking for Next Year’s Designer Dozen

VMSD is calling for nominees for its 2014 Designer Dozen, which highlights the 12 up-and-coming designers, under age 35, who’ve made a difference in their companies – whether independent design firms or retail organizations – with fresh ideas, innovative methods and get-it-done attitudes.

The 12 who are selected will be celebrated at a party in their honor during GlobalShop next year in Las Vegas and featured in a multi-page spread in the pages of the magazine.

There are subtle advantages, as well. Faith Bartrug of Faith Bartrug Design in Columbus, Ohio, has become a regular blogger on the VMSD web site and a frequent resource in the magazine’s roundup articles.

She says: “The Designer Dozen award has provided great exposure to Faith Bartrug Design and has personally provided a renewed enthusiasm for finding new clients and collaborating with existing relationships.”
